Comparing Turkey with Albany Park, Illinois

Compare Climate information for Turkey and Albany Park, Illinois

Is Turkey warmer or hotter than Albany Park, Illinois?

On average across the year, yes, Turkey is hotter than Albany Park, Illinois . Turkey has an average temperature of 14°C/57°F and Albany Park, Illinois has an average temperature of 12°C/54°F.

Turkey's hottest month is August, with an average maximum temperature of 32°C/90°F, which is hotter than Albany Park, Illinois's hottest month (July, with an average maximum temperature of 30°C/86°F).

Is Turkey colder or cooler than Albany Park, Illinois?

On average across the year, no, Turkey is not colder than Albany Park, Illinois . Turkey has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F and Albany Park, Illinois has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F.



Turkey's coldest month is January, with an average minimum temperature of -1°C/30°F, which is not colder than Albany Park, Illinois's coldest month (also January, with an average minimum temperature of -7°C/19°F).

Does Turkey have more rain than Albany Park, Illinois?

On average across the year, no, Turkey has less rain than Albany Park, Illinois. Turkey has an average annual rainfall of 274mm and Albany Park, Illinois has an average annual rainfall of 1012mm.

Turkey's wettest month is January, with an average monthly rainfall of 41mm, which is drier than Albany Park, Illinois's wettest month (May, with an average monthly rainfall of 133mm).
